Método CountByStartTimeWindow(TPayload) (CepStream(TPayload), UInt32)
Agrupa eventos de fluxo de entrada em janelas de eventos com base em determinado número de horas de início de evento exclusivas usando a política de saída padrão. A janela desliza quando chega um novo evento que inicia em outro horário.
Namespace: Microsoft.ComplexEventProcessing.Linq
Assembly: Microsoft.ComplexEventProcessing (em Microsoft.ComplexEventProcessing.dll)
Sintaxe
public static CepWindowStream<CepWindow<TPayload>> CountByStartTimeWindow<TPayload>(
this CepStream<TPayload> source,
uint numberOfEventStartTime
)
Parâmetros de tipo
- TPayload
O tipo de carga do evento de entrada.
Parâmetros
- source
Tipo: Microsoft.ComplexEventProcessing.Linq. . :: . .CepStream< (Of < ( <'TPayload> ) > ) >
O CepStream ao qual aplicar a operação de janela.
- numberOfEventStartTime
Tipo: System. . :: . .UInt32
O tamanho da janela por número de horas de início de eventos exclusivas.
Valor de retorno
Tipo: Microsoft.ComplexEventProcessing.Linq. . :: . .CepWindowStream< (Of < ( <'CepWindow< (Of < ( <'TPayload> ) > ) >> ) > ) >
Um fluxo de janela ao qual agregações, classificações ou operações definidas pelo usuário podem ser aplicadas.
Observação sobre o uso
No Visual Basic e C#, você pode chamar esse método como um método de instância em qualquer objeto do tipo CepStream< (Of < ( <'TPayload> ) > ) >. Quando usar uma sintaxe de método de instância para chamar esse método, omita o primeiro parâmetro. Para obter mais informações, consulte https://msdn.microsoft.com/pt-br/library/bb384936(v=sql.105) ou https://msdn.microsoft.com/pt-br/library/bb383977(v=sql.105).
Comentários
A política de saída padrão para o resultado da operação baseada em conjuntos acima da janela é criar um evento pontual alinhado com a hora de término da janela. Para obter mais informações sobre janelas, consulte Usando janelas de eventos e Janelas de contagem.